🌿 1. Karagöl (Artvin) – The Misty Crater Lake

Hidden in the mountains of the Black Sea region, Karagöl is an alpine crater lake blanketed with morning fog. Camp along its edge and wake to the sight of clouds touching water.
Why it’s special: Dense fir forests, high oxygen levels, and total silence except for birdsong.

🏕️ 2. Aygır Lake (Erzurum) – Wild & Wind-Kissed

At the foot of Palandöken Mountains, Aygır Lake is a lesser-known glacial beauty. Known mostly by shepherds and serious trekkers, its seclusion is its charm.
Why it’s special: Pure water, starry skies, and the wind as your lullaby.

🏞️ 3. Sülüklü Göl (Bolu) – A Forest Encircled Gem

Nestled inside a nature reserve, Sülüklü Lake is perfect for a peaceful weekend with minimalist camping. No crowds, no noise — only nature’s rhythm.
Why it’s special: Fallen trees in the lake give it a mystical aura. Fog rolls in like a fairytale.

❄️ 4. Nazik Lake (Bitlis) – A Cold-Weather Secret

Situated over 1,800 meters above sea level, this volcanic lake remains unknown to most travelers. Pitch your tent here and enjoy uninterrupted views of Mount Süphan.
Why it’s special: Solitude, snow-capped views in spring and fall, untouched by tourism.

🌌 5. Tersakan Lake (Gümüşhane) – A Sky-Mirror at Sunset

Rarely marked on maps, Tersakan Lake is a shallow mountain lake surrounded by wildflowers and nomad trails.
Why it’s special: Reflections at golden hour. Silence so complete, even your thoughts echo.

📌 Liora’s Tips: Mountain Lake Camping Bliss

  • 🏔️ Pack layers: Mountain weather shifts quickly — sun, rain, and wind can take turns in a day.
  • 🔥 Bring a mini stove: Fires may be restricted; always check local regulations.
  • 🌙 Camp away from water’s edge: Preserve natural habitats and avoid dew condensation.
  • 🧭 Offline maps are your friend: Many hidden lakes have zero signal. Download ahead.
